Output ece2d946882430ef86b242945a39b780d1f3c98357683ae1aa6f5144c8110d94:0

value
34228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c82710d74fe27e69e8e3dbaa88b1eb8ac55d4a6 OP_EQUAL
address
3D3MyaB7X6Nu6ed3e42bL6nKUQCxjTgqgL
transaction
ece2d946882430ef86b242945a39b780d1f3c98357683ae1aa6f5144c8110d94
spent
true